Product Description

One of the Traditional Andhra Sweet. Though Andhra cuisine is reputed for its fiery hot chillis and spicy food, it also offers some popular traditional sweets. This Kajji Kaya is filled with a mixture of dry coconut, sugar, semolina and cardamom powder and deep-fried. Kajjikaya has a light, crisp exterior and as you bite into this crescent-shaped sweet, its crunchy texture with the subtly sweet flavour of dried coconut and sugar laced with a tinge of cardamom, stretches into every bite, leaving you very satisfied and craving for more.

Ingredients : Maida, Sugar, Sooji, Oil, Raisins, Cashews, Grated coconut, Ghee, Koya, Cardomom powder.
